**Q: Why do the nightly jobs on Quillhaven drift later each week?**

The drift traces back to the scheduler host's clock syncing against a decommissioned time source; each reboot adds a few seconds of skew. The fix and full investigation notes live in the runbook under "cron-drift-2031." For unresolved cases, contact the platform reliability desk.

billing contact of fajog-fafop = fraox.istdor@nelvrosys.corp

Welcome to the Torvane platform team! Quick primer on per-tenant rate quotas: every tenant gets a baseline requests-per-second budget, plus a burst allowance that refills over a sliding window. Big tenants like the Ferrowind account get multipliers applied at config load time. Don't guess at the numbers — they came out of two weeks of soak testing on the staging cluster in Dunmarsh. For reference, the current defaults are shown below.

tuning table, kawep-tawif:
CAPS = {
    "olidor": 80,
    "belion": 7,
    "quenys": 225,
    "druox": 839,
    "fraath": 482,
}

## Build Provenance: Pooler Service

All releases of the Quillgate connection pooler are built in the sealed Ferrow pipeline. Each artifact records its source revision, builder image digest, and dependency lockfile hash in an attested manifest. Reviewers should confirm the manifest signature before approving deployment, since the pooler holds database credentials in memory. The current attested release is identified by the token that follows.

session token of bajeg-bajop = htk4_6c57

**Ticket: Date format drift between staging and prod (LocaleForge)**

Hey, noticed staging renders dates as DD/MM while prod still shows the old MM-DD style for the Veltrane rollout. Turns out someone hand-edited the staging locale overrides back in March and it never made it into the repo. I've reconciled everything against what LocaleForge actually serves today. Please review carefully — the canonical settings we should commit are as follows.

settings of fahag-haduf:
[ulaox]
port = 8443
region = south-2
host = ulaox.lumiccorp.internal
timeout_ms = 500
retries = 8